hammies & sand
so i heard hammies will roll around playfully in chinchilla sand....so instead of buying it and having to set it up i was thinking of bringing my hamster to the beach...does anyone know whether this will have the same effect?

There's so much crap in sand, no way is it safe. The next safest thing from Chinchilla sand is regular play sand, but even that needs to be sterilized first.

Certain kinds of sand are more coarse and will hurt the hamster skin and tear their fur. Also, are you aware of how easy it would be to lose your hamster at the beach? And how unsanitary that sand would be? Depending on what kind of sand it is at the beach, you could maybe bring some home and sanitize it to use for your hamster.
